CO 81050 Executive Director <br /> Michael B.Long <br /> Division Direclnr <br /> MINED LAND RECLAMATION BOARD <br /> 112c-ANNUAL FEE INVOICE AND REPORT REQUEST <br /> PLEASE READ CAREFULLY <br /> Under the terms of your Reclamation Permit and Colorado Statutes. you must submit Annual Fees and Annual <br /> Reports. You must pay the Annual Fee and submit an Annual Report each year until reclamation responsibility <br /> release is granted. The Annual Fee is not a renewal fee. The fee and the report are for LAST YEARS mining <br /> and reclamation season, and MUST be received even if your operation was in an inactive state. The fee and <br /> report are due ON OR BEFORE your permit anniversary date shown below. <br /> If you have requested reclamation responsibility release from the Division. of Minerals and Geology (the <br /> "Division") but your permit is not released by your anniversary date listed below, the annual fee MUST be <br /> paid. If the permit is released before the anniversary date, then by Statute, you do not pay an annual fee or <br /> submit an annual report for that year. <br /> PLEASE NOTE: IF THE ANNUAL FEE, ANNUAL REPORT, AND A MAP ARE NOT RECEIVED ON <br /> OR BEFORE YOUR ANNIVERSARY DATE, A FORMAL NOTICE OF VIOLATION AND A BOARD <br /> ORDER TO PAY CIVIL PENALTIES IN THE AMOUNT EQUAL TO THE ANNUAL FEE $688.00 WILL <br /> BE AUTOMATICALLY ASSESSED.
